Discovery of the Holy Cross
On Sunday 24 October, the celebration of the Feast of the Discovery of the Holy Cross took place. This is one of the four feasts dedicated to the Holy Cross in the Armenian Calendar

Presentation of the Three Year Old Mary to the Church
One of the feasts dedicated to the Holy Virgin is the presentation of three year old Mary (Holy Mother of God) to the temple. All Christian Churches celebrate this feast on November 21
